As a result of the tragedy in the Dnieper, where on January 14 a Russian rocket destroyed part of a residential building, Mariupol resident Ruslana Babkina probably lost virtually her entire family - her sister, grandmother and mother, who was released from Russian captivity only in October. The woman's father is still held captive by the Russians.

Her relatives, after evacuation from hot spots, lived in a rented apartment in the Dnieper, in the same entrance of the house on Pobeda Embankment.

Russia launched a missile attack on a nine-story residential building in the Dnieper on January 14, completely destroyed the entire entrance. The strike inflicted by the Kh-22 missile, the Ukrainian air defense system does not yet have sufficient means to shoot down such. According to InformNapalm, the order to strike on the Dnieper was given by the commander of the 52nd Heavy Guards Bomber Aviation Regiment Oleg Timoshin. He also led the shelling of the Amstor shopping center in Kremenchug, where about 20 people were killed..

As of 11:00 on January 16, it is known about the death of 36 residents of the house, including two children. 39 more rescued, 75 injured. The fate of 35 more residents of the building is unknown.. The search for people under the rubble continues.

The State Emergency Service noted that every hour the chances of finding living people under the rubble are getting smaller..
